免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

bat做exe

在本教程中,我将向您介绍如何将批处理(.bat)文件转换为可执行(.exe)文件的原理和方法。批处理文件是一种包含一系列命令的纯文本文件,当运行时,它会按顺序执行其中的命令。而可执行文件则是一种打包的程序,可以在操作系统上直接运行。将批处理文件转换为可执行文件有多种原因,包括提高可移植性、保护代码和使其更易于使用等。

#### 原理

将批处理文件转换为可执行文件的主要原理是将批处理脚本嵌入到一个可执行程序框架中。这个框架作为一个独立的程序,会运行批处理文件中的命令。具体来说,当用户双击已转换为.exe文件的批处理文件时,可执行程序框架开始运行,执行包含在批处理脚本中的命令。这样,用户不再需要直接查看或编辑批处理文件中的命令,提高了便捷性和安全性。

#### 详细介绍

要将bat文件转换为exe文件,您可以使用名为"Bat to Exe Converter"的程序。以下是详细步骤:

1.下载并安装 [Bat to Exe Converter](https://bat-to-exe-converter.en.softonic.com/)。

2.运行程序后,通过单击右上角的"Open"按钮,从您的计算机中选择需要转换的.bat文件。或者,在编辑框中直接将批处理文件的代码复制并粘贴。

3.在"Output"框中选择一个文件夹,以保存将被转换为.exe的bat文件。

4.选填:您可以选择Password保护生成的.exe文件。只有在输入正确密码时,才能运行此程序。

5.选填:在设置面板中,您可以选择将程序设为“隐形”以隐藏命令提示符窗口。

6.单击"Compile to Exe"按钮转换批处理文件为 .exe 文件。

7.现在,您可以在输出文件夹中找到 .exe 文件,双击即可运行。

#### 注意事项

1.在分发编译后的可执行文件之前,请确保您已充分测试它以确保其功能正确无误。

2.尽管将bat文件转换为.exe文件可增加安全性,但仍应谨慎对待,因为这有时可能会被杀毒软件误报为恶意软件。

3.使用本方法仅将您的脚本进行简单的隐藏和保护,请注意它并无法完全阻止有经验的攻击者查看及编辑您的批处理代码。

如您所见,将批处理文件转换为可执行文件是一个相对简单的过程,可以提高可移植性、保护代码并使其更易于使用。通过上述教程,您现在应该已经了解了如何将您的批处理文件转换为.exe文件。


相关知识:
exe打包可执行
在本教程中,我们将讨论可执行文件(.exe)打包的原理及详细介绍。这对于想了解计算机程序工作原理的初学者来说是个很好的开始。一、程序打包与可执行文件概述1. 什么是可执行文件?可执行文件是一种可以直接在操作系统上运行,完成特定功能的计算机程序。在Windo
2023-04-27
exe在桌面生成快捷方式
创建一个exe文件的快捷方式是一个非常方便的方法,可让我们轻松地从桌面启动程序。这样,我们就不必每次都找到原始的程序文件路径。以下为在桌面生成exe快捷方式的原理和详细步骤。原理:快捷方式实际上是一个指向原始程序文件路径的链接,它具有一个特殊的后缀,称为.
2023-04-27
dev c++怎么生成exe文件
在本教程中,我们将详细介绍如何使用Dev C++编译和生成可执行文件(.exe文件)以及其背后的原理。Dev C++是一个轻量级的集成开发环境,专为C++语言编程而设计。由于其直观的界面和丰富的功能,它非常适合初学者使用。生成.exe文件的过程分为以下几个
2023-04-27
网页文件打包exe
网页文件打包成exe文件是将网页文件打包成可执行文件的过程。这种方式可以让用户更方便地在本地使用网页应用程序,而无需依赖于浏览器。实现网页文件打包成exe文件有多种方法,其中比较常用的方法是使用第三方工具来完成。下面我们来介绍一下使用NSIS(Nullso
2023-04-14
格式转换exe
格式转换exe是一种可以将文件格式进行转换的程序。它可以将一个文件从一种格式转换成另一种格式,例如将一个音频文件从MP3格式转换成WAV格式,或将一个视频文件从AVI格式转换成MP4格式等等。在互联网上,有很多免费或付费的格式转换软件可供选择,但是格式转换
2023-04-14
把程序打包一个exe
将程序打包成exe文件是将程序的源代码和相关资源文件打包成一个可执行文件,使得用户可以直接运行程序,而不需要安装额外的软件或配置环境。打包exe文件的原理是将程序源代码和相关资源文件编译成机器语言,生成可执行文件。在Windows操作系统下,exe文件是一
2023-04-14
window开发
Windows开发是指在Windows操作系统上进行应用程序开发的过程。Windows是一种广泛使用的操作系统,因此,在Windows上进行开发可以使得应用程序更加普及化和易于使用。在Windows开发中,需要掌握一定的编程语言和开发工具。一、Window
2023-04-14
rpm包
RPM(Red Hat Package Manager)包是一种用于软件安装、卸载和管理的包管理系统,最初由Red Hat Linux开发并使用。它的作用是将应用程序和其依赖项打包成一个单独的文件,以便简化软件的安装和卸载。RPM包管理系统也被许多其他Li
2023-04-14
php打包成exe框架
一、背景介绍PHP是一门开源的脚本语言,主要运行在Web服务器上,用于动态生成Web页面。但是,由于PHP是一种脚本语言,需要依赖Web服务器才能运行,因此在一些使用场景中,需要将PHP程序打包成可执行文件,以便在没有安装PHP环境的机器上运行。二、打包成
2023-04-14
php如何打包成exe
在开发PHP应用程序时,我们通常会将PHP代码打包成可执行的EXE文件,以方便用户在没有安装PHP环境的情况下运行程序。本文将介绍如何将PHP代码打包成EXE文件,包括原理和详细步骤。一、原理将PHP打包成EXE文件的原理是将PHP解释器和PHP代码打包成
2023-04-14
pc端的exe程序
EXE是Windows操作系统中的一种可执行文件格式,它是由微软公司开发的用于Windows平台的可执行文件格式。EXE文件通常包含计算机程序的二进制代码、数据和资源,可以在Windows操作系统中运行。本文将详细介绍EXE程序的原理和特点。一、EXE程序
2023-04-14
ipad能装exe软件吗
首先,需要明确的是,iPad是苹果公司推出的一款基于iOS操作系统的平板电脑,而.exe文件是Windows操作系统的可执行文件。因此,iPad本身并不能直接运行.exe文件。但是,如果你需要在iPad上运行某个Windows软件,其实也有一些可行的方法。
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4